About Hepatitis test
Who should get tested for hepatitis?
According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), anyone who has been exposed to the hepatitis virus or is at risk should get tested. This includes individuals who have had unprotected sex, shared needles, or have a history of drug use. Additionally, individuals who were born to a mother with hepatitis, have traveled to countries with high rates of hepatitis, or have chronic liver disease should also be tested. In Waukegan, IL, given the prevalence of hepatitis, it is especially important for these high-risk groups to get tested.
Importance of getting tested
Getting tested for hepatitis is crucial in preventing the spread of the disease and ensuring proper treatment. Hepatitis, if left untreated, can lead to serious health complications such as liver disease, liver cancer, and even death. According to the CDC, early detection and treatment can prevent these complications and improve health outcomes.
